Timescale and Timers - what am I doing wrong?
I have a timer that tells how much time has passed since the start of the game:
worldTime += Time.deltaTime;
I have a gameObject that moves in the x axis from position A = 0 to B = 5. Everytime it arrives at one of those positions I register how long it took to do so. Here is the code:
var testCube : Transform;
private var testCubeAtZero : boolean;
private var cubeSpeed : float = 1;
var currentTime : float = 0;
var timeDifference : float = 0;
Update()
if (testCubeAtZero){
testCube.position.x += Time.deltaTime;
if (testCube.position.x > 5){
timeDifference = scriptWorld.worldTime - currentTime;
currentTime = scriptWorld.worldTime;
print("Pos 0 - Time Dif: " + timeDifference.ToString("f2"));
timeDifference = 0;
testCubeAtZero = false;
}
}
else {
testCube.position.x -= Time.deltaTime;
if (testCube.position.x < 0){
timeDifference = scriptWorld.worldTime - currentTime;
currentTime = scriptWorld.worldTime;
print("Pos 5 - Time Dif: " + timeDifference.ToString("f2"));
timeDifference = 0;
testCubeAtZero = true;
}
}
When the timeScale is 1, it takes 5.04 seconds to go from A to B and vice versa. If I increase the timeScale it starts to take longer from A to B and the values are no longer stable (e.g. with timeScale = 30 it takes around 6 seconds and the higher I go in the timeScale the worst it gets )
I need the time it takes between the two points, in "game time" to be always the same (5.04 secs) no matter how fast or slow the timescale is. Am I doing something wrong? I can't figure it out.

Answer by rutter · Jun 17, 2014 at 05:51 AM
Let's suppose your game is running at a nice and smooth 60fps. That means each frame takes about 17ms to process and render, so Time.deltaTime
will be about 0.017
.
If you set Time.timeScale
to 30
, you'll tell Unity to pretend that 510ms have passed between frames. At that point, Time.deltaTime
will indicate that your update calls are coming in roughly half-second intervals. At that speed, it's no wonder you're starting to lose accuracy.
You'll be hard pressed to find a game engine that can reliably simulate a 30x speed increase.
Perhaps there are other ways to accomplish the effect you're looking for?
